Abstract

The utility model provides a two pole leveling machine kind, cup joints including the body, divide the flexible arm of locating the equipment both ends to reach the first crossbeam of flattening of compriseing parts such as flattening head crossbeam, two pole hydro-cylinders, laser receiver, auger guard shield, trowelling plate crane, vibrator. The telescopic arms are respectively arranged on two sides of the equipment, the leveling heads are arranged at the left telescopic end and the right telescopic end of the telescopic arms, and the weight supports of the leveling heads are distributed on the two sides; the two telescopic arms can be independently controlled to extend or retract and synchronously stretch, and the displacement of the flat head or the accessory can be adjusted more flexibly.

Technical field
The present invention relates to a kind of concrete levelling means field more particularly to a kind of double rod eveners.
Background technology
Artificial formwork is mostly used in traditional concrete terrace construction to be flattened by shock club vibration warehouse, manual operation Level ground flatness is extremely difficult to require, and has the shortcomings that low construction efficiency.Existing small-sized leveling machine equipment, leveling head and machine Body is generally fixed on one, and leveling head cannot stretch out the adjustment with lateral angles at a distance outward.And large scale equipment evener one As be equipped with telescopic arm, it is used that be telescopic arm stretched by steel wire rope or chain drive so that telescopic arm is protruding or withdraws Arm front end is mounted on position among leveling head.This mode can be swung laterally in the case of leveling head long size, structure stress Unreasonable stability is poor.Corresponding leveling head must be improved with telescopic arm using material, otherwise leveling head weight penalty, less Stablize conducive to it.Result in the increase of production cost and acquisition cost.Also, existing evener adjustment leveling head changes height Screed horizontal plane afterwards is commonly angle of inclination, and screed and concrete surface horizontal area pressure interface are small, this side Formula, which can only pull back, to be subject to certain restrictions on using function to being pushed forward.Next existing equipment has a single function, in its knot It is difficult that extension uses function on structure.
Invention content
It is an object of the present invention to overcome the shortage of prior art place, a kind of simple in structure, double rod easy to use is provided Evener, double rod evener of the present invention include body part and preceding spy part, and existing work can be used in the body part Journey vehicle such as sliding plane etc. visits part including rectangular tube, anisotropic pipe or pipe combined set at telescopic arm, in telescopic arm before described Tail portion is provided with telescopic arm tailstock, for telescopic arm hinge joint to be installed on body part chassis both sides.On the telescopic arm tailstock Equipped with driving cylinder, driving cylinder is pinned on telescopic arm tailstock.The piston rod end of driving cylinder and the end of telescopic arm are hinged, and two stretch Contracting arm can protract, bounce back respectively.The adjustment of telescopic arm angle is hingedly provided between telescopic arm and the chassis of engineering machinery vehicle Oil cylinder.Under electrichydraulic control, telescopic arm angle adjusts the angulation change of the piston rod extension and contraction control telescopic arm of oil cylinder, makes telescopic arm The accessory of telescopic end is raised or is reduced.The external part of the telescopic arm is equipped with leveling head crossbeam.
Further, telescopic arm front outsides are provided with spooler, and spooler front is equipped with conducting wire on the outside of telescopic arm Device.When telescopic arm stretches out, pipeline is pulled out out of spooler, and pipeline also withdraws spooler therewith when telescopic arm is withdrawn.Cable guiding device is used To support pipeline and coordinate spooler and the flexible of telescopic arm that pipeline is made to avoid falling off.Leveling head crossbeam is pinned at two telescopic arms End is respectively arranged with double-outlet cylinder in leveling head crossbeam both sides, is fixed in double-outlet cylinder lower end piston rod upper end Connecting seat, two connecting seats are set to by fixing bracket on auger shield respectively.It is set on the piston rod of the double-outlet cylinder upper end It is equipped with laser pickoff holder, the fixed laser receiver on the tubing string of holder side.
Further, in the auger shield, both sides are provided with auger bearing block, and the both ends of auger are separately mounted to axis In bearing, motor is installed in the lateral ends of auger bearing block, makes auger left-handed driven by a moto by electrichydraulic control Turn or right rotation.The clean-up scraper after auger shield rear portion is provided with, the ejector dozer before auger front is provided with.
Further, auger shield front part sides are connected to by two pairs of pull rods on wiping tablet crane respectively, described to smear Tablet crane top is equipped with lift cylinders, and lifting cylinder piston rod is connected to auger shield both sides, and lift cylinders pass through electro-hydraulic Driving makes wiping tablet be raised and lowered.It is provided with snubber block in the trough plate of wiping tablet crane lower part, snubber block is connected to On the both sides vertical bar plate of wiping tablet.
Further, two vertical bars are fixedly installed in the wiping tablet, two vertical bars are disposed therein portion's upper table in arch bridge type On face, vertical bar middle and upper part is provided with vibrator fixed plate, and vibrator is installed in vibrator fixed plate plate face.Vibration force passes through perpendicular Batten both sides are transmitted to wiping tablet.
Further, the leveling head crossbeam can be replaced accessory crossbeam, and accessory crossbeam is used to install the category of different functions Tool, such as bucket, to realize different engineer operation requirements.
Further, several oil cylinder otic placodes are provided in the middle part of the accessory crossbeam, oil cylinder can be selected according to different accessories Different position connection installations is selected, otic placode is welded in accessory crossbeam both sides of the face, crossbeam anchor ear is installed respectively on the outside of otic placode, Accessory crossbeam both sides otic placode is for installing the accessories such as scraper bowl, pallet fork.
Further, position is provided with resilient material air ring among driving cylinder cylinder body, piston rod and telescopic arm.
The beneficial effects of the invention are as follows:Telescopic arm of the present invention is separately mounted to the both sides of equipment, and leveling head is mounted on flexible The left and right telescopic end of arm, leveling head weight supporting are distributed in both sides, and this topology layout stabilization of equipment performance is good, uniform force;Two Telescopic arm can individually control stretching or withdrawal and synchronization telescope, and the displacement for adjusting leveling head or accessory is more flexible;Telescopic arm and The combination of driving cylinder not will produce when driving cylinder changes grade trembles, and can keep high-precision without the trembling that pauses stretching out within the scope of long range Degree control even running;Oil cylinder is adjusted by the way that telescopic arm angle is arranged, the angle of telescopic arm can be adjusted flexibly, keeps it flexible The accessory of arm telescopic end is raised or is reduced;The vibrator installed in vibrator fixed plate plate face, vibration force pass through vertical bar plate both sides It is transmitted to wiping tablet, this topology layout keeps the vibration source wiping tablet leveling effect of vibrating that is evenly distributed more preferable;Leveling head crossbeam can replace It is changed to accessory crossbeam, accessory crossbeam can choose to install replacement according to the construction demand of client, change different make by replacing component With function, modular design structure mode reduces production cost and acquisition cost.
